Provenance

Provenance

Gift of Drs. Ruth Maria Wilmanns Lidz (b. Heidelberg, Germany, 1910–1995), Clinical Professor of Psychiatry at the Yale University School of Medicine, and Theodore Lidz (b. New York, 1910–2001), Sterling Professor of Psychiatry Emeritus and former Chair of the Department of Psychiatry at Yale University, Woodbridge and Hamden, Conn. to Yale University Art Gallery, New Haven, Conn.
